The pontiffs of several maths and religious leaders will take out a will take out a procession on October 4 from Basava Bhavan to Raj Bhavan condemning terrorism and forced religious conversion. Mahantalinga Shivacharya Swamiji, working president of the Karnataka Rajya Mathadeeshara Samanvaya Samiti, told presspersons here on Wednesday the heads of various maths including Shivakumara Swamiji of Siddaganga Math and Balagangadharanatha Swamiji of Adi Chunchangiri Math and Visvesha Thirtha of Pejawar Math will march to Raj Bhavan on Saturday and submit a memorandum to Governor Rameshwar Thakur and Chief Minister B.S. Yeddyurappa.
